Cell‐cycle‐specific lesion evolution rather than inhibition of double‐strand‐break repair underpins cisplatin radiosensitization

open access: yesMolecular Oncology, EarlyView.
We analyze cisplatin–DNA adducts (CDAs) and double‐strand breaks (DSBs) in a cell‐cycle‐dependent manner. We find that CDAs form similarly across all cell cycle phases. DSBs arise only in S‐phase. CDAs might not directly impair DSB repair, but S‐phase DSB lesions evolve in the presence of CDAs and disrupt repair in G2, also causing radiosensitization ...

NKCC1: A key regulator of glioblastoma progression

open access: yesMolecular Oncology, EarlyView.
Glioblastoma (GBM) progression is driven by disrupted chloride cotransporter homeostasis. NKCC1 is highly expressed in stem‐like, astrocytic, and progenitor cells, correlating with earlier recurrence, while overall survival remains unaffected. NKCC1 serves as a prognostic marker and potential therapeutic target, linking chloride transporter imbalance ...

Tumor‐stromal crosstalk and macrophage enrichment are associated with chemotherapy response in bladder cancer

open access: yesFEBS Open Bio, EarlyView.
Chemoresistance in bladder cancer: Macrophage recruitment associated with CXCL1, CXCL5 and CXCL8 expression is characteristic of Gemcitabine/Cisplatin (Gem/Cis) Non‐Responder tumors (right side) while Responder tumors did not show substantial tumor‐stromal crosstalk (left side).
